"I came into this place with very high expectations because it was ranked globally on beli. It was good, but it did miss a bit.
First the good: The food was good! I had the sisig flatbread and the pork croquette. The sisig flatbread had very unique and complex flavors. I thought it was very creative. The croquette was fresh and tasty, but it was truly the sauce that came with it that was the star of the show. It bold and vinegary and tasted great with the sisig flat bread as well. I tried a bit of my friend’s pandan waffle and it was quite tasty! I could really taste the pandan.
Now the bad. The ube latte was mediocre. I asked for mine with matcha, but I really couldn’t even taste the matcha. I think next time I might try their other drinks to see if there is a difference. However, I was really expecting better.
Overall: I’d say the food is better than the drinks, which is a bit of a disappointment because I was hoping for both to be out of this world.
The service was good and the staff was very kind. I also enjoyed the vibe of the restaurant as well." - Aanandi
